Police are investigating after a black cab driver reported his vehicle’s window was shot out in Soho, central London.

Metropolitan Police officers responded to the firearms discharge on Dean Street at 10am on Tuesday, in one of the capital’s busiest tourist districts.

A spokesman said: “The driver of a London black taxi reported he was stationary in traffic when a shot was fired towards his vehicle, striking the window.”

Nobody was injured but road closures remained in place along Dean Street, which is just off Oxford Street.

Scotland Yard added: “Police were called at 10.10am on Tuesday, October 1 to a report of a firearms discharge on Dean Street, Westminster.

“An investigation has been launched.”
